evacuation lifts are an essential component of any building’s emergency preparedness plan. In the event of a fire, earthquake, or other emergency that requires immediate evacuation, these lifts provide a safe and efficient means of getting people out of harm’s way. While traditional elevators may not be suitable for use during an emergency, evacuation lifts are specifically designed to withstand extreme conditions and ensure the safety of occupants.
One of the key features of evacuation lifts is their ability to continue functioning even in the event of a power outage. Traditional elevators rely on electricity to operate, which can be a significant limitation during emergencies when power may be disrupted. evacuation lifts, on the other hand, are equipped with backup power sources such as generators or battery systems that ensure they can still operate even when the main power supply is cut off. This is crucial in situations where people need to be evacuated quickly and efficiently, as it ensures that the lifts remain operational regardless of external circumstances.
Another important feature of evacuation lifts is their durability and ability to withstand extreme conditions. In the event of a fire, evacuation lifts are designed to be fire-resistant and able to operate even in the presence of smoke and heat. This is crucial for ensuring the safety of occupants who may need to use the lifts to escape a burning building. Additionally, evacuation lifts are often equipped with special features such as firefighter operation modes, which allow emergency responders to control the lifts during rescue operations.
In addition to their functionality during emergencies, evacuation lifts also play a crucial role in ensuring accessibility for people with disabilities. Traditional elevators may not be suitable for use by individuals with mobility impairments or other disabilities, but evacuation lifts are specifically designed to accommodate a wide range of needs. This includes features such as larger cabins, handrails, and emergency communication systems that make it easier for people with disabilities to evacuate safely in the event of an emergency.
One of the key benefits of evacuation lifts is their ability to streamline the evacuation process and reduce the risk of congestion in stairwells and other escape routes. In a large building with multiple floors, evacuating all occupants using stairs alone can be a time-consuming and potentially dangerous process. evacuation lifts provide a faster and more efficient means of getting people out of the building, which can be crucial in situations where every second counts. By ensuring that occupants can evacuate quickly and safely, evacuation lifts help to minimize the risk of injury or loss of life during emergencies.
